Topps NOW Releases Limited-Edition Papal Card for Pope Leo XIV

In a fusion of religious history and modern memorabilia, Topps NOW has embarked on a surprising new journey by releasing a limited-edition trading card commemorating the election of Pope Leo XIV, the first American-born leader of the Catholic Church. This unprecedented endeavor offers a unique snapshot of the momentous occasion when Leo XIV stepped onto the balcony of St. Peter’s Basilica for his inaugural public appearance. The scene, imbued with historical gravity, found an audience of approximately 150,000 eager spectators, all gathered to witness this groundbreaking development in the annals of the Vatican.

It’s available only until May 11, 2025, and exclusively via Topps’ official website, ensuring that collectors have to act swiftly to add this piece of history to their collections.

The process began with the solemn farewell following the passing of Pope Francis, ushering in a customary nine-day mourning period. This was followed by the time-honored papal conclave—a gathering sealed with secrecy. After deliberations over 16 days, the world caught a collective breath as white smoke billowed from the Sistine Chapel chimney, an ancient signal heralding the election of the new pontiff. Thus, Robert Francis Prevost ascended to the papacy, adopting the sacred name Pope Leo XIV.

As is their business, Topps was quick to immortalize this significant religious milestone in a way fitting for today’s collectors—on a trading card. Naturally, Topps understands that for many collectors, it’s not just about the story but the thrill of the chase. To pique the interest of the devoted—and perhaps the devout, the company has introduced the “White Smoke” Short Print. This variant is limited to precisely 267 copies, cleverly reflecting Pope Leo XIV’s sequential order in the papacy, marked as the 267th pontiff. The considerable scope of this release has many in the trading card world wondering if it might indeed be the biggest non-sporting card event of the year. With the Catholic Church claiming allegiance from over 1.4 billion adherents globally, it’s not a far stretch to imagine this collectible breaching the boundaries of the traditional trading card community. How it will stand next to juggernaut releases like the Topps NOW 2024 Olympic Basketball collection or the electrifying Shohei Ohtani milestone cards remains to be seen.
